When one of Chris’s regular labourers calls in sick, he reluctantly agrees to let Leslie take on a decorating job. It is two walls and a hallway – how hard can that be?
The client, an elderly chap called Graham, turns out to be very short-sighted. So when Leslie eventually finishes everything apart from a small patch in the middle of the hall ceiling that he simply cannot reach, he reckons he will get away with it. But as he is saying goodbye, Leslie learns that Graham’s daughter is coming round for dinner this evening – she will see it for sure. Leslie feels guilty about not completing the job properly. He needs a plan.
